Digital Security Agency

Digital Security Agency (Bengali: ডিজিটাল সুরক্ষা সংস্থা) is a Bangladesh government security and intelligence agency responsible for monitoring online communication and countering cyber crimes.[1] Mohammad Sayeed Nur Alam is the Director General of the agency, he is first Director General agency.[2]

History

Digital Security Agency was established by Mustafa Jabbar, Government Minister, under the Ministry of Posts, Telecommunications and Information Technology.[3]
